🌱🌸 We're kicking off our How To Series - Week 1: Primula Edition! I know Primulas can feel a little fussy, so we made a step-by-step primer to turn that tricky start into a confident one. 🤗

Quick facts: Primulas are mostly perennials (sometimes annuals), happiest in cool, humid spots and planting zones 3-10. They shine in rock, woodland or bog gardens and bloom from late winter into summer depending on species.

How to start (short & actionable):
• Indoors: pre-chill seeds 8-10 weeks before your last frost. A common method is to place seeds with a moist growing medium in a plastic bag and refrigerate for about 3 weeks, then give them light and keep temps around 60-65°F.
• Outdoors: fall sowing for zones 8-10 only.
• Sow on the surface (depth: surface). Germination: ~10-40 days. Difficulty: yes, these are a bit tricky - so don’t use all your seeds at once!

We care about your rare seeds as much as you do - that’s why we refrigerate them! 🌱❄️ Refrigerated storage keeps seeds dormant and stable, preserving germination rates so your investment has the best chance to sprout. At Awesome Blossom Plants we use a cold-chain from storage to shipment to protect viability - it’s a small extra step that makes a big difference. Want to mimic that at home? Keep seeds in airtight containers, store them in the coolest part of your fridge (not the freezer), use silica gel packs to control moisture, and label everything. Ipomoea nil - Kikyo Snowflake Japanese Morning Glory. This is a vine that I grow, it is rare and so easy to grow from seed. To me it is one of the most impressive Japanese Morning Glories I have grown. It blooms consistently daily with flowers that stop you in your tracks to look at the blooms. If you ever grow a morning glory, grow this one, you will not regret it. Kikyo Snowflake is one of the most strikingly beautiful Japanese morning glories. It has a color contrast where the dark blue/purple is outlined by white, and the center of the flower is a darker pink. Many Japanese Morning Glories have a picotee edge to them, but Snowflake has much more color and creates a white star, where the blues and purples surround the white. Each morning the vine is filled with new blooms that greet you in the early morning. I love to learn tidbits of plant origins, and I have read that in Japan many centuries ago the Master gardeners would try to create beautiful flowers for the Emperor to impress and please him with their new creations, this vine was one of those such flowers. Morning Glories have been around since around 900 a.d. The plant is primarily cultivated in Japan and is still grown there today and offers hundreds of varieties. This vine can grow 10-12 feet. It is easy to grow and generally blooms within 6 weeks from germination.
